物联网(iot)是一个跨学科领域,它结合了计算机科学、电子工程、网络通信和数据管理等多个领域。在物联网中,硬件和软件都扮演着关键角色,但它们侧重的侧重点有所不同。
1. 硬件:物联网的核心是设备和传感器,这些设备需要能够与互联网连接并交换数据。因此,硬件在物联网中占据了基础和核心的地位。硬件主要包括:
- 传感器:用于收集环境、物体或过程的数据。
- 微控制器:控制传感器数据的处理和分析。
- 无线通信模块:用于设备之间的数据传输。
- 嵌入式系统:集成了处理器、内存、存储和其他组件,以执行特定任务的设备。
- 网关:连接不同网络或不同协议的设备,以便进行数据交换。
- 云平台:提供存储、处理和分析大量数据的服务。
2. 软件:虽然硬件是物联网的基础,但软件在整个系统中也起着至关重要的作用。软件主要包括:
- 操作系统:为设备提供管理和调度资源的能力。
- 应用软件:用户界面和应用程序,允许用户与物联网系统交互。
- 数据分析和处理软件:用于从硬件收集的数据中提取有用信息。
- 安全软件:保护物联网系统免受攻击和数据泄露。
- 网络编程:确保设备之间的通信顺畅且高效。
3. 偏重方向:在物联网专业中,学生可能会根据兴趣和职业目标选择偏向硬件或软件的方向。例如,对于对硬件感兴趣的学生,他们可能会专注于开发低功耗、高性能的传感器和微控制器。而对于喜欢软件的学生,他们可能会专注于开发用户友好的应用界面和数据处理算法。
总的来说,物联网专业的学生需要具备硬件和软件两方面的知识,因为在实际部署和使用物联网解决方案时,这两个方面都是不可或缺的。随着技术的发展,物联网领域的专业人才需要不断更新知识和技能,以适应不断变化的技术需求。